1541875 has 10 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 1927508. Its totient is φ = 1233000.
The previous prime is 1541873. The next prime is 1541899. The reversal of 1541875 is 5781451.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 1541875 - 21 = 1541873 is a prime.
It is a d-powerful number, because it can be written as 1 + 52 + 48 + 1 + 86 + 77 + 58 .
It is a Duffinian number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(1541873)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 9 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 609 + ... + 1858.
21541875 is an apocalyptic number.
1541875 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(385633).
1541875 is an frugal number, since it uses more digits than its factorization.
1541875 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 2487 (or 2472 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its digits is 5600, while the sum is 31.
The square root of 1541875 is about 1241.7225938188. The cubic root of 1541875 is about 115.5268829187.
The spelling of 1541875 in words is "one million, five hundred forty-one thousand, eight hundred seventy-five".
